How much do remote computer jobs pay per hour?

As of May 31,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ote computer in West Virginia is $16.14,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.61 and $18.03 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Remote Computer job?

A Remote Computer job typically involves managing, troubleshooting, or operating computer systems from a remote location. This can include IT support, cybersecurity, cloud computing, software development, or network administration. Professionals in these roles use remote access tools to maintain systems, assist users, or develop software solutions. Many companies hire remote computer professionals to reduce overhead costs and access a global talent pool. Strong technical skills, communication abilities, and self-discipline are essential for success in this field.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Computer Support Spec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Computer Support Specialist, you need a strong understanding of computer hardware, networking, troubleshooting, and typically a relevant certification such as CompTIA A+ or Microsoft Certified: Modern Desktop Administrator Associate. Familiarity with remote access tools, ticketing systems, and diagnostic software is essential for efficiently resolving technical issues. Excellent communication, patience, and problem-solving abilities help you effectively assist users and manage stressful situations. These skills ensure timely and accurate support, boosting productivity and user satisfaction in a remote work environment.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in a remote computer support role, and how can they be addressed?

One common challenge in a remote computer support role is troubleshooting technical issues without physical access to the user's device, which can make problem-solving more complex. Clear communication skills are essential for guiding users through solutions and accurately diagnosing issues remotely. Additionally, working from home may sometimes lead to feelings of isolation, so it's important to stay connected with teammates through regular virtual meetings and collaboration tools. Staying organized and following structured workflows also helps in tracking multiple support tickets efficiently.

What is the difference between Remote Computer vs Remote Network Technician?

AspectRemote ComputerRemote Network Technician
CredentialsCompTIA A+, Microsoft certificationsCompTIA Network+, Cisco CCNA
Work EnvironmentRemote support for individual users and small businessesRemote troubleshooting of network infrastructure and connectivity
Industry UsageIT support, help desk, tech servicesNetwork administration, infrastructure management

Remote Computer roles focus on supporting individual computers and software issues remotely, often requiring certifications like CompTIA A+ and working in help desk environments. Remote Network Technicians specialize in network systems, requiring certifications like Cisco CCNA, and handle network connectivity and infrastructure remotely. While both roles are IT-focused and often work remotely, their technical scope and certifications differ, aligning with their specific responsibilities.
